Texas Warns Millions of Food Benefit Cuts Caused By Schumer Shutdown Over Illegal Alien Benefits

Texas Health and Human Services (HHS) officials alerted more than 3.5 million low-income residents — including 1.7 million children — that November food benefits will be cut off if Democrats continue blocking budget negotiations in Washington. Republicans say the shutdown stems from Democratic demands to expand Obamacare benefits to illegal aliens, a move GOP leaders refuse to fund. With SNAP funding set to expire, Texas is complying with federal directives to halt payments, leaving vulnerable families at risk as the Schumer-led standoff drags on.
